PennFuture is hosting a Twitter chat with renowned Penn State climate scientist (and our good friend!) Michael Mann aka @MichaelEMann on Wednesday, September 17, from 2pm-3pm EDT. Use the hashtag #AskDrMann to participate. You won’t wanna miss it!

Mann has been at the forefront of the climate change conversation over the past decade, from his widely-recognized research to his many media appearances explaining the science behind global warming.

He recently penned an op-ed in the Allentown Morning Call, where he urged the public to become more involved in the climate debate, and called on policymakers to regulate both carbon dioxide and methane — greenhouse gases that are accelerating climate change.
